Maule Factory Fly-in

OK, this was several weeks ago, but it took time to compress 13 hours of flying into a 3.5 minute clip. The Fly-in was on Saturday and Sunday, but things started early on Saturday and that cut me out. Work and lousy weather at my home airport prevented me from flying on Friday, and by the time I flew 576 miles on Saturday I'd missed most of the flying fun. I did make it in time for dinner and story telling around the camp fire that night, That made the trip worthwhile, but I doubt I'll repeat the trip next year unless I can spend as much time on the ground as I do getting there and getting home. I fell short this year. Sigh. Here's my synopsis of the flight down and back:
